Understanding Ovulation

To understand when you can get pregnant, you need to understand ovulation. Ovulation is the process where a woman's body releases an egg for fertilization. This usually occurs about once a month and is triggered by hormonal changes in the body. Generally, ovulation occurs approximately 14 days before a woman's next period.

Fertility Window

When trying to get pregnant, it is important to understand the fertility window. This is the time during a woman's cycle when she is most likely to become pregnant. This window usually occurs about 5 days prior to ovulation and about 24 hours after ovulation. During this time, the egg is most likely to be fertilized if sperm is present.

Determining Your Fertility Window

There are a few ways to determine your fertility window. One way is to use a fertility tracking app on your smartphone or computer. These apps will monitor your cycle and provide you with an estimate of when you are most likely to ovulate. Another way is to use an ovulation predictor kit, which you can buy at most drugstores.

Tracking Basal Body Temperature

Tracking your basal body temperature may also help you determine when you are most likely to ovulate. Your basal body temperature is your temperature when you are completely at rest. You can track this by taking your temperature each morning with a basal body thermometer. As you approach ovulation, your temperature should rise slightly.

Monitoring Cervical Mucus

Monitoring changes in your cervical mucus can also help you determine when you are most likely to ovulate. As you approach ovulation, your cervical mucus should become thinner and more slippery. This indicates that your body is preparing for ovulation. Once your cervical mucus becomes thin and slippery, you are most likely to ovulate within the next 24-48 hours.
